Transaction 88b66ae6e122c84a9747efc85df814f06caee2b99ccbb6a43fe89a97a309f550
1 Input
1 Output
-
88b66ae6e122c84a9747efc85df814f06caee2b99ccbb6a43fe89a97a309f550:0
- value
- 381190
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73b856f378e54b92977a60617812489c24adc0cb OP_EQUAL
- address
- 3CEtTkL3LHSJMhZR6JeJfUESm1jqHo4F3b